I'm not going to opine on a per share value because all of the facts are not known. I haven't seen the Asset Purchase Agreement between HearUSA and Siemens yet and that will spell out with more specificity what is and what is not being assumed. When you are attempting to determine the amount of cash left to be distributed to shareholders you need to consider that there are likely employee related severance costs, sale transaction fees, F/A success fees, Demant's breakup fee ($2 million), payment to Preferred holders (~$2.3 million) and some level of unassumed unsecured claims that still need to be vetted that come out of the cash recovery.
